Itinerary: Setting Sail for Île D’or
The evening begins with boarding the maxi-catamaran at 7:20 PM from the Old Port of Saint-Raphaël.
After a brief introduction to the vessel and safety instructions, the cruise departs at 7:30 PM towards Île d’Or and Cap Dramont.
Guests can admire the stunning coastal views of the Estérel cliffs along the way.
At 8:15 PM, the catamaran anchors near Île d’Or or Agay Bay, allowing guests to enjoy stand-up paddleboards and other water toys.
As the sun sets, a gourmet buffet dinner is served under the stars, complemented by aperitifs, wines, and other beverages.

Practical Considerations
Arriving 10 minutes before departure with an electronic ticket (QR code) ensures a smooth boarding process.
Guests should bring essentials like sunglasses, a towel, and biodegradable sunscreen. Wearing beachwear is recommended, as there are opportunities to use the stand-up paddleboards and water toys during the cruise.
